Well, I just found this in the DS:
I think this means a "100%" (in my mind, this is a signal always high - not useful but for the theory) duty-cycle value would be:DS note, page 131:
To get the correct PWM duty cycle, always
multiply the calculated PWM duty cycle
value by four before writing it to the PWM
Duty Cycle registers....
- PTER * 4 => 130 * 4 => 520
So, for a 50% duty-cycle, the PDC0 value is going to to be:
- 520 * 50% => 260
But, playing with the values, I can see on my scope that the numbers would be more accurate taking in account the PTER+1 (131 instead of 130) value.
Where is the truth?
